Analysis
Guyana recorded 36.1% for proportion of seats held by women in national parliaments in 2026.
That represents a change of down 8.4% on the previous year and up 18.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, proportion of seats held by women in national parliaments in Guyana peaked at 39.4%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 18.5%, in 2000.
Guyana ranks 48th of 210 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 27 years of available data.
Proportion of seats held by women in national parliaments in Guyana,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 18.5% | — |
| 2001 | 18.5% | +0.0% |
| 2002 | 20.0% | +8.3% |
| 2003 | 20.0% | +0.0% |
| 2004 | 20.0% | +0.0% |
| 2005 | 30.8% | +53.8% |
| 2006 | 30.8% | +0.0% |
| 2007 | 29.0% | -5.8% |
| 2008 | 29.0% | +0.0% |
| 2009 | 30.0% | +3.5% |
| 2010 | 30.0% | +0.0% |
| 2011 | 30.0% | +0.0% |
| 2012 | 31.3% | +4.5% |
| 2013 | 31.3% | +0.0% |
| 2014 | 31.3% | +0.0% |
| 2015 | 31.3% | +0.0% |
| 2016 | 30.4% | -2.9% |
| 2017 | 31.9% | +4.8% |
| 2018 | 31.9% | +0.0% |
| 2019 | 31.9% | +0.0% |
| 2020 | 34.8% | +9.1% |
| 2021 | 35.7% | +2.7% |
| 2022 | 35.7% | +0.0% |
| 2023 | 36.6% | +2.5% |
| 2024 | 39.4% | +7.7% |
| 2025 | 39.4% | +0.0% |
| 2026 | 36.1% | -8.4% |
Guyana compared with similar countries
- Guyana's 36.1% is above the median for high income countries, which is 31.2%, 1.2× the median. (63 countries reporting)
- Guyana's 36.1% is above the median for Latin America & Caribbean, which is 30.4%, 1.2× the median. (31 countries reporting)
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 24.6% | 18.5% | 30.8% | 10 |
| 2010s | 31.1% | 30.0% | 31.9% | 10 |
| 2020s | 36.8% | 34.8% | 39.4% | 7 |
